How to Choose the Perfect Sweater Vest for Your Body Type

Not every sweater vest flatters everybody. Understanding your shape helps you pick styles that look best on you.

For Athletic Builds

V-neck vests highlight shoulders and create a nice taper. Fitted vests follow your natural shape without being too tight. Avoid oversized styles that hide your physique.

For Slim or Lean Builds

Cable-knit and textured vests add dimension to your upper body. Try slightly relaxed fits for a modern look. Layer with button-downs or turtlenecks to add visual bulk.

For Larger Builds

Choose longer vests that hit below your waist to elongate your torso. V-neck vests in darker colors like black, navy, or charcoal create a slimming vertical line. Avoid tight fits that emphasize the midsection.

For Petite Frames

Cropped vests create the illusion of longer legs by raising the visual waistline. Fitted styles and V-necks elongate your body. Monochromatic outfits add perceived height.

For Hourglass Figures

Fitted vests follow your curves and emphasize your waist. Wrap-style or belted vests highlight your natural shape beautifully. Avoid boxy cuts that hide your proportions.

Fresh Ideas to Style Your Sweater Vest

Looking for new ways to wear your sweater vest? These creative ideas will keep your outfits interesting and on-trend.

1. Layered Over a White Button-Down

layered over a white button down

This classic combo never goes out of style. It’s perfect for work or smart-casual events.

The crisp white shirt underneath adds structure and keeps things professional.

  • Pair it with: Dress pants or dark jeans, oxford shoes, or loafers
  • Styling tips: Keep the collar crisp and visible; tuck in the shirt for a polished look
  • Color recommendations: Navy or gray vest with a bright white shirt

2. With a Turtleneck Underneath

with a turtleneck underneath

A turtleneck adds complexity and warmth.

This look works great in colder months. The high neckline creates a sleek silhouette that feels both modern and timeless.

  • Pair it with: Tailored trousers or wool pants, ankle boots
  • Styling tips: Choose a fitted turtleneck to avoid bulk, and keep the vest slightly loose
  • Color recommendations: Black vest over a cream turtleneck, or camel vest with black underneath

3. Over a Graphic T-Shirt

over a graphic t shirt

Mix preppy with casual for an effortless vibe. This style shows personality without trying too hard. The graphic tee adds a youthful energy, while the vest keeps things refined. It’s a great weekend look that still feels put-together.

  • Pair it with: Distressed jeans, high-top sneakers, or canvas shoes
  • Styling tips: Let the graphic peek through the neckline, keep the vest unbuttoned if it’s a cardigan style
  • Color recommendations: Gray or black vest to let the t-shirt design stand out

4. With High-Waisted Trousers

with high waisted trousers

This creates a flattering silhouette, especially for women. It elongates the legs and defines the waist. High-waisted pants paired with a sweater vest give you a vintage-inspired look with modern appeal.

  • Pair it with: Wide-leg or straight-cut trousers, heeled boots, or pointed flats
  • Styling tips: Tuck in your undershirt to emphasize the waistline, add a belt for extra definition
  • Color recommendations: Neutral vest with bold-colored trousers, or vice versa

5. Paired with a Midi Skirt

paired with a midi skirt

A sweater vest and midi skirt combo looks feminine and put-together. It’s ideal for dates or brunch. The length of the midi skirt balances perfectly with the vest’s cropped or standard length.

  • Pair it with: Pleated or A-line midi skirt, knee-high boots, or ballet flats
  • Styling tips: Balance proportions, fitted vest with flowy skirt or vice versa
  • Color recommendations: Burgundy vest with black skirt, or cream vest with denim skirt

6. Layered Under a Blazer

layered under a blazer

Add your sweater vest as a middle layer for extra warmth and style. This works well in professional settings.

The vest adds texture and depth to a standard blazer outfit.

  • Pair it with: Matching blazer and pants, dress shoes
  • Styling tips: Choose a thin vest so it doesn’t add bulk, and keep colors coordinated
  • Color recommendations: Charcoal vest under a navy blazer, or gray vest with a black suit

7. With Leather Pants

with leather pants

Create an edgy, fashion-forward look. The contrast between cozy knit and sleek leather is striking.

This combination feels bold and confident without being over the top. It’s perfect for nights out or creative work environments.

  • Pair it with: Black leather pants, heeled booties, or combat boots
  • Styling tips: Keep the vest fitted to balance the tight pants, and add minimal jewelry
  • Color recommendations: Neutral tones like beige, gray, or black for the vest

8. Over a Striped Long-Sleeve Shirt

over a striped long sleeve shirt

Stripes add visual interest under a solid vest. This preppy look is both classic and modern.

The pattern breaks up the monotony of solid colors and adds dimension to your outfit.

  • Pair it with: Chinos or straight-leg jeans, boat shoes, or white sneakers
  • Styling tips: Match stripe colors to your vest, keep patterns balanced
  • Color recommendations: Navy vest over red and white stripes, or gray vest with black and white stripes

9. With Denim-on-Denim

with denim on denim

Double denim is back and bolder than ever.

A sweater vest breaks up the denim and adds texture. This Canadian tuxedo gets an upgrade with the addition of a knit layer.

  • Pair it with: Denim shirt and jeans in similar or contrasting washes
  • Styling tips: Vary the denim shades to avoid looking too matchy, keep the vest a different color
  • Color recommendations: Brown, tan, or cream vest to complement blue denim

10. Paired with Joggers

paired with joggers

Yes, sweater vests work with joggers. This athleisure-inspired look is comfortable yet stylish. It’s proof that you can look good while prioritizing comfort.

  • Pair it with: Fitted joggers, clean sneakers, or slip-on shoes
  • Styling tips: Choose a cropped or fitted vest, wear a plain t-shirt underneath
  • Color recommendations: Neutral vest with black or gray joggers

11. With a Collared Shirt and Tie

with a collared shirt and tie

Go full preppy with this academic-inspired outfit. It’s great for formal events or themed parties.

This look channels old-school university vibes and shows you’re not afraid of tradition.

  • Pair it with: Dress pants, leather dress shoes
  • Styling tips: Keep the tie slim and modern, and make sure the vest fits well to avoid bunching
  • Color recommendations: Argyle vest with coordinating tie colors

12. Over a Hoodie

over a hoodie

Layer a vest over a hoodie for urban streetwear vibes. This unexpected combo looks cool and relaxed.

It’s a Gen-Z favorite that mixes comfort with style.

  • Pair it with: Loose jeans or cargo pants, chunky sneakers
  • Styling tips: Let the hoodie show at the neckline and hem; keep the vest slightly oversized
  • Color recommendations: Neutral vest over a bold-colored hoodie

13. With Shorts for Summer

with shorts for summer

Don’t pack away your vest when it gets hot. Pair it with shorts for a unique warm-weather look.

This styling proves sweater vests aren’t just for fall and winter.

  • Pair it with: Tailored shorts or denim cutoffs, loafers or sandals
  • Styling tips: Choose a lightweight cotton vest, wear a tank or tee underneath
  • Color recommendations: Light colors like white, cream, or pale blue

14. Paired with a Maxi Skirt

paired with a maxi skirt

Create a boho-chic outfit by mixing textures. This works for festivals or casual weekend outings.

The long, flowing skirt contrasts beautifully with the structured vest on top.

  • Pair it with: Flowy maxi skirt, flat sandals, or ankle boots
  • Styling tips: Keep the vest cropped or tuck it in slightly, add layered necklaces
  • Color recommendations: Earth tones like rust, olive, or tan

15. With Corduroy Pants

with corduroy pants

Corduroy and knit together create a cozy, vintage-inspired look. Perfect for autumn days.

Both fabrics have rich textures that complement each other beautifully. This pairing feels nostalgic and warm, like a hug from the ’70s.

  • Pair it with: Corduroy trousers in any color, suede loafers, or boots
  • Styling tips: Mix textures, smooth vest with ribbed corduroy, or cable knit with fine corduroy
  • Color recommendations: Mustard vest with brown corduroy, or cream vest with olive pants

16. Over a Slip Dress

over a slip dress

Add a sweater vest over a slip dress for a romantic, layered look. This trend is huge right now.

The delicate dress beneath the preppy vest softens the look, creating an interesting contrast.

  • Pair it with: Satin or silk slip dress, strappy heels, or ankle boots
  • Styling tips: Let the dress hem show below the vest; keep jewelry delicate
  • Color recommendations: Neutral vest over a bold-colored dress, or matching tones for a monochrome look

17. With Wide-Leg Jeans

With Wide Leg Jeans

Wide-leg denim is trendy and comfortable. A fitted vest balances the volume on the bottom. This creates a flattering proportion that works for all body types.

  • Pair it with: High-waisted wide-leg jeans, platform shoes, or chunky boots
  • Styling tips: Tuck in your undershirt to define your waist; keep the vest slim-fitting
  • Color recommendations: Any neutral vest with light or dark wash jeans

18. Paired with Bike Shorts

paired with bike shorts

Channel ’90s vibes with this sporty combination. It’s casual but still looks intentional. This outfit works for days when you want comfort without looking like you just rolled out of bed.

  • Pair it with: Black bike shorts, dad sneakers, or tube socks with slides
  • Styling tips: Choose an oversized vest for this look, and wear a fitted top underneath
  • Color recommendations: Neutral or pastel vests work best

19. With a Pleated Skirt

with a pleated skirt

Pleated skirts add movement and femininity. Paired with a sweater vest, the look feels youthful and fresh.

This combination has strong school uniform energy, but in the best way possible.

  • Pair it with: Knee-length pleated skirt, Mary Jane shoes, or loafers
  • Styling tips: Tuck in your shirt or wear the vest alone, add knee-high socks for extra style
  • Color recommendations: Plaid or solid skirt with a complementary vest color

20. Layered Over a Polo Shirt

layered over a polo shirt

Double up on collars for a sporty-preppy aesthetic. This works well on golf courses or country clubs.

  • Pair it with: Khaki pants or golf shorts, sporty sneakers, or loafers
  • Styling tips: Make sure both collars lay flat, choose a V-neck vest to show the polo collar
  • Color recommendations: Classic combinations, like a navy vest with a white polo

21. With Cargo Pants

with cargo pants

Utility meets prep in this modern styling. The contrast makes both pieces stand out.

Cargo pants bring tough, practical vibes, while the sweater vest softens them with a refined touch.

  • Pair it with: Cargo pants with multiple pockets, combat boots, or chunky sneakers
  • Styling tips: Keep the vest fitted to contrast the baggy pants, wear a simple tee underneath
  • Color recommendations: Olive or khaki cargos with a cream or gray vest
